Our Story

Holsten’s, famous for its delicious homemade ice cream and being in The Sopranos, just celebrated its 75th Anniversary.

According to Holsten’s co-owner, Ron Stark, the establishment opened its doors as Strubbe’s Ice Cream parlor in 1939. After a number of successful years the business became Martin & Holsten’s, and then Holsten’s. Holsten’s became incorporated as Brookdale Confectionery in 1964 and continued doing business as Holsten’s, which was owned and operated by Rudi Stark and Gerhard Kaiser. William Bartels became Rudi Stark’s partner from 1970 to 1980. Christopher Carley became Rudi Stark’s partner in 1981. Ronald Stark also became an owner as well in 1990.

Christopher Carley and Ronald Stark have both been involved in the business since they were teenagers. Holsten’s has been owned and operated by Ronald Stark and Christopher Carley since 1999 when Rudi Stark retired. They work hard together to maintain the integrity of this landmark by following the old fashioned tradition that has made it so successful.

Ron and Chris say they try to keep Holsten’s old fashioned atmosphere alive as much as possible. “That why it hasn’t changed much over the years. It’s like taking a step back in time,” says Stark.
